Xinfang Li; Qiang Guo; Yongping Ran – International Journal of Language & Communication Disorders, 2025
Background: People with right hemisphere damage (PwRHD) are often reported to produce tangential or irrelevant utterances. This may be related to their conversational difficulties, including performance in making relevant responses to questions. Clinical interactions represent a major type of communicative activity that PwRHD frequently attend and…

Robert B. Williams – Online Submission, 2024
Handwriting was a therapeutic intervention with an adolescent victim of a serious electrical accident that occurred in 1972. It was initiated two months after the accident as one aspect of educational therapy. The handwriting tasks involved copying numbers, printing letters, copying shapes, practicing cursive letters, writing sentences, and…

Deirdre M. McCarthy; Thomas J. Spencer; Pradeep G. Bhide – Journal of Attention Disorders, 2024
Objective: We offer an overview of ADHD research using mouse models of nicotine exposure. Method: Nicotine exposure of C57BL/6 or Swiss Webster mice occurred during prenatal period only or during the prenatal and the preweaning periods. Behavioral, neuroanatomical and neurotransmitter assays were used to investigate neurobiological mechanisms of…
